Spirit Airlines files for bankruptcy, seeks restructuring to stay competitive

Spirit Airlines, which pioneered ultralow-cost air travel, has fil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y, reports the Wall Street Journal, becoming the first major US passenger airline to do so since American Airlines in 2011. Spirit Airlines nears bankruptcy as Frontier ends merger talks, reports Journal

Spirit Airlines is preparing for a bankruptcy filing following failed merger talks with Frontier Airlines, according to sources cited by The Wall Street Journal.
